Tempesta Market to Open Deli in Rosemont
West Loop sandwich shop expands with new location near O'Hare Airport
Published on Feb. 11, 2026
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
Tempesta Market, the popular West Loop deli known for its house-cured Italian meats and hearty sandwiches, is set to open a new outpost in Rosemont, Illinois this summer. The new Tempesta location will be part of a small restaurant row the village is assembling near O'Hare Airport, alongside a new Eggsperience Café.

The details
Tempesta Market will take over the former Starbucks space in a single-story commercial building the village of Rosemont purchased last summer. Eggsperience Café will occupy part of the old Ram Restaurant & Brewery space in the same building. Renovations on both businesses are expected to begin soon, with the goal of opening the new Rosemont locations by the end of the summer.
- Rosemont village board recently approved a lease for Eggsperience Café.
- Tempesta and Eggsperience are expected to open by the end of summer 2026.
